16. Which properties correlate positively with bonding energy?
a. Melting Temperature
b. Yield Stress
c. Toughness
d. Hardness
e. None of the above

16) Answer a,b,c,d
The properties like melting temperature, yield stress, toughness and hardness are all associated with the movement of the atoms in the material. Since the movement of atoms is governed by the bonding energy, they all have a positive correlation with bonding energy.
